@@ -383,6 +393,31 @@ EFI_STATUS
);
/**
+ Modifies the capabilities for a memory region in the global coherency domain of the
+ processor.
+
+ @param BaseAddress The physical address that is the start address of a memory region.
+ @param Length The size in bytes of the memory region.
+ @param Capabilities The bit mask of capabilities that the memory region supports.
+
+ @retval EFI_SUCCESS The capabilities were set for the memory region.
+ @retval E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ER Length is zero.
+ @retval EFI_UNSUPPORTED The capabilities specified by Capabilities do not include the
+ memory region attributes currently in use.
+ @retval EFI_ACCESS_DENIED The capabilities for the memory resource range specified by
+ BaseAddress and Length cannot be modified.
+ @retval EFI_OUT_OF_RESOURCES There are not enough system resources to modify the capabilities
+ of the memory resource range.
+**/
+typedef
+EFI_STATUS
+(EFIAPI *EFI_SET_MEMORY_SPACE_CAPABILITIES) (
+ IN EFI_PHYSICAL_ADDRESS BaseAddress,
+ IN UINT64 Length,
+ IN UINT64 Capabilities
+ );
+

@@ -257,8 +257,16 @@ typedef UINT32 E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_TYPE;
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_INITIALIZED 0x00000002
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_TESTED 0x00000004
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_PROTECTED 0x00000080
+//
+// This is typically used as memory cacheability attribute today.
+// NOTE: Since PI spec 1.4, please use E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_ONLY_PROTECTED
+// as Physical write protected attribute, and E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_WRITE_PROTECTED
+// means Memory cacheability attribute: The memory supports being programmed with
+// a writeprotected cacheable attribute.
+//
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_WRITE_PROTECTED 0x00000100
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_EXECUTION_PROTECTED 0x00000200
+#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_PERSISTENT 0x00800000
//
// The rest of the attributes are used to describe capabilities
//
@@ -275,8 +283,27 @@ typedef UINT32 E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_TYPE;
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_64_BIT_IO 0x00010000
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_UNCACHED_EXPORTED 0x00020000
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_PROTECTABLE 0x00100000
+//
+// This is typically used as memory cacheability attribute today.
+// NOTE: Since PI spec 1.4, please use E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_ONLY_PROTECTABLE
+// as Memory capability attribute: The memory supports being protected from processor
+// writes, and E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_WRITE_PROTEC TABLE means Memory cacheability attribute:
+// The memory supports being programmed with a writeprotected cacheable attribute.
+//
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_WRITE_PROTECTABLE 0x00200000
#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_EXECUTION_PROTECTABLE 0x00400000
+#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_PERSISTABLE 0x01000000
+
+#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_ONLY_PROTECTED 0x00040000
+#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_READ_ONLY_PROTECTABLE 0x00800000
+
+//
+// Physical memory relative reliability attribute. This
+// memory provides higher reliability relative to other
+// memory in the system. If all memory has the same
+// reliability, then this bit is not used.
+//
+#define EFI_RESOURCE_ATTRIBUTE_MORE_RELIABLE 0x02000000
